Getting-to-Know-You Venn Diagram

Gather groups of three students. Supply a prepared three-circle Venn diagram (see an editable
sample
Word 82KB ) for each group. Students talk in their groups about themselves and
the things they like to do. After a brief discussion, students must
Decide on at least three ways in which they are all alike; they write those things in the
area of the diagram that intersects all three circles.
Find ways in which they are like one other student in the group and record those ways
in the appropriate areas of the diagram.
Determine a few facts that make each of them unique and write those facts in the
appropriate sections of the diagram.
This activity helps students recognize and appreciate likenesses and differences in people. It
also introduces them to Venn diagrams on the first day of school. This type of graphic
organizer might be used many times throughout the year.
